Why durability matters in automotive and off‑road lighting

Operational environments and failure modes

LED pod lights face multiple stressors: water spray and immersion, road dust and mud, mechanical shocks and repeated vibration, salt corrosion in marine environments, and thermal cycling. Common failure modes include water ingress that shorts electronics, corrosion of solder or contacts, LED module delamination, and optical degradation of lenses. Choosing products with the right durability standards prevents early failures and reduces maintenance costs.

Cost vs. lifecycle value

Initial price is only one part of cost. A pod light with higher IP and IK ratings—and proven thermal management—usually yields a longer lifespan and lower total cost of ownership. For fleet and commercial applications, downtime and replacement labor far outweigh incremental purchase price differences.

Regulatory and warranty implications

Using lights that comply with recognized standards (IEC/NEMA/SAE) helps with warranty claims and regulatory acceptance. Many OEMs and large distributors require documented test reports or certifications as part of procurement and to support product liability defenses.

Understanding IP, IK, and enclosure ratings

IP (Ingress Protection) explained

The IP Code (Ingress Protection) defined in IEC 60529 uses two digits: the first indicates protection against solid objects and dust (0–6), and the second indicates protection against water (0–9K). For LED pod lights, common ratings are IP67 (dust tight, immersion to 1m) and IP68 (immersion beyond 1m under specified conditions). IP69K is used where high‑pressure, high‑temperature washdowns occur (common in heavy equipment or food processing).

IK rating for mechanical impact

The IK code (IEC 62262) quantifies resistance to external mechanical impacts on a 0–10 scale. For example, IK08 corresponds to 5 J impact energy (equivalent to a 1.7 kg mass dropped from 300 mm), while IK10 corresponds to 20 J. Off‑road and rock‑prone applications often require IK09–IK10 to resist stones and impacts from obstacles. More detail is available at the IK code page.

NEMA and other enclosure standards

In North America, NEMA enclosure types (NEMA 3R, 4X, 6P, etc.) are commonly referenced for electrical equipment. While NEMA does not map one‑to‑one with IEC IP codes, NEMA 4X indicates protection against corrosion and water ingress suitable for harsh environments. See the National Electrical Manufacturers Association for definitions: NEMA.

How tests are performed and what results mean

Ingress testing procedures

IP testing follows defined procedures. For example, the IP67 immersion test requires continuous immersion in water at a specified depth (typically 1 meter) for 30 minutes, with verification that no ingress has occurred. IP69K testing uses high‑pressure, high‑temperature water jets applied at different angles. Independent laboratories such as UL, TUV and Intertek conduct these tests and issue reports that buyers should request.

Impact and vibration testing

IK impact testing drops standardized hammers on specified points of the enclosure, then inspects for cracks, displacement or functional failure. Vibration testing (per automotive standards like SAE or ISO) simulates years of road use. For automotive LED pod lights, look for reported test profiles (frequency ranges, g levels, duration) that match your vehicle type—light passenger vehicles have different vibration spectra than agricultural or construction machinery.

Thermal cycling and salt spray

Thermal cycling checks solder fatigue and optical adhesion by subjecting the unit to repeated hot/cold cycles. Salt spray (ASTM B117) evaluates corrosion resistance of housings, fasteners and connectors—critical for marine and winter road environments where salt accelerates corrosion.

Specifying and buying durable LED pod lights

Match ratings to real‑world application

Use the following practical guide when specifying LED pod lights:

  • On‑road auxiliary lights (exposed but little immersion): IP67 + IK08 minimum.
  • Off‑road / rock‑prone environments: IP68/IP69K + IK09–IK10, robust metal housing and gasketed connectors.
  • Marine applications: IP68 + corrosion‑resistant materials (316 stainless or marine‑grade aluminum with anodize and powder coat); salt spray tested.
  • Agricultural / industrial machinery: IP67–IP69K + vibration tested to relevant SAE/ISO profiles.

Electrical and optical considerations that affect durability

Durability isn’t only about the housing. Thermal management (proper heat sinks and internal thermal paths) directly affects LED lifetime. Overdriving LEDs or poor thermal design can cause lumen depreciation and premature failure even in perfectly sealed housings. Similarly, optics should be UV‑stable polycarbonate or tempered glass to avoid yellowing. Choose products with documented LM‑80 or LM‑79 test data for lumen maintenance and photometric performance.

Practical verification and procurement checklist

What to ask suppliers

Before purchase, request the following documentation:

  • IP/IK test reports from accredited labs (UL/TUV/Intertek).
  • Salt spray / corrosion reports if used in marine or winter conditions (ASTM B117).
  • Thermal test data and LM‑80/LM‑79 photometric files.
  • Vibration/shock test profiles and certificates aligned with SAE/ISO if for heavy vehicles.
  • Bill of materials showing housing, lens, and connector materials and coatings.

Installation practices that protect rated performance

Even the best LED pod lights can fail if installed improperly. Use corrosion‑resistant mounting hardware, ensure gaskets are seated, apply dielectric grease on electrical connectors, and route cables away from pinch points and heat sources. For sealed units, do not drill or modify housings—any penetration voids ratings.

Maintenance and warranty considerations

Understand warranty terms: some manufacturers void coverage for misuse or off‑label mounting. Specify planned maintenance intervals for fleets and document installations to support claims. For large orders, negotiate acceptance tests and production samples to verify performance before full production runs.

FAQ — Common questions about IP ratings and LED pod light durability

1. What is the difference between IP67 and IP68 for LED pod lights?

IP67 indicates dust‑tight protection and temporary immersion up to 1 m (typically 30 minutes). IP68 means protection against continuous immersion beyond 1 m under manufacturer‑specified conditions. For rugged off‑road use where temporary submersion might occur, IP67 may be sufficient; for prolonged immersion or uncertain depths, prefer IP68.

2. Do IP69K ratings matter for vehicle lights?

IP69K is important where high‑pressure, high‑temperature washdowns occur (e.g., agriculture, heavy equipment, mining, food processing). For most consumer vehicle off‑road use it’s less common, but for industrial fleets or equipment exposed to pressure washing it provides more assurance.

3. How does IK rating translate to real‑world impact protection?

IK ratings quantify impact energy (Joules). IK08 (~5 J) resists small stone impacts and light knocks. IK10 (~20 J) resists stronger impacts suitable for rock‑laden trails. Choose higher IK where impacts are likely.

4. Can I rely only on IP/IK ratings to choose durable lights?

Ratings are necessary but not sufficient. Look at thermal design, corrosion protection, connector quality, photometric data (LM‑79/LM‑80), and real customer feedback. Request independent test reports and production sample verification.

5. How should I maintain LED pod lights to ensure long life?

Regularly clean lenses with non‑abrasive cleaners, check for loose mounts and wiring, apply corrosion inhibitors to exposed terminals, and avoid modifying sealed housings. For fleets, schedule inspections after extreme events (flooding, collisions, heavy washdowns).

6. Are there standards specific to automotive lighting?

Yes. Automotive lighting often references SAE and UNECE regulations for on‑road use (e.g., beam patterns, approvals). For off‑road and auxiliary products, buyers rely more on IEC IP/IK, SAE vibration tests, and manufacturer test reports. For more on SAE, see SAE International.
